Warm, crystal clear waters and powder-sand beaches make the Bahamas
a water lovers paradise. Some of the best snorkling and diving in
the world can be found in reefs just off the deserted beaches of the
north and east sides of Cat Island. Explore miles of secluded
shorelines by kayak; enjoy world-class charter bone fishing or deep
sea fishing, or fish right off the beach; rent a car or bikes and
explore the countryside for blue holes, caves, and plantation
ruins. Climb Mt Alvernia and explore the Hermitage, built on the
highest point in the Bahamas. Pick up some wonderful woven baskets
and hats still made by hand by crafters on the island.
Cat Island is one hour by air from Ft Lauderdale or Nassau. Rumor
has it that Columbus first made landfall here; Sidney Poitier was
born and raised here. Only 50 miles long and very narrow, with one
road north to south and no traffic lights, unspoiled, secluded,
picturesque and undiscovered Cat Island is the perfect quiet getaway
destination.
